Loewe has announced its first range of 3D TVs with the Individual Compose 3D series, which will include 40in, 46in and 55in models and use active-shutter 3D technology.

Loewe Individual 46 Compose 3D

All the TVs in the new series feature full 1080p HD, LED-backlit LCD screens, with 400Hz panels, as well as 500GB DR+ hard disk storage and access to Loewe’s MediaPortal for streaming content via your home network.

Loewe’s own rechargeable active-shutter 3D glasses synchronise via an infrared transmitter within the TV and cost £130 per pair.

Loewe’s online MediaNet portal makes a range of internet content available, with different services available in different European territories.

The built-in hard drive allows you to record, pause and rewind live TV and you can also stream content, including 3D video, to other compatible Loewe screens.

The first to hit the shelves will be the 46in Loewe Individual 46 Compose 3D, available now in high gloss white, aluminium black or aluminium silver for £4,100. The Individual 40 Compose 3D (£3,500) and Individual 55 Compose 3D (£4,800) are expected to follow in the next few months.
